Overview

Join our team at Copley Hospital as an Infection Preventionist (IP)! As an IP, you'll play a vital role in keeping our hospital environment safe and free from communicable diseases and infections.

 

Your responsibilities will include implementing and coordinating our infection prevention and control program (IPCP) to ensure a sanitary and comfortable environment for all. You'll conduct surveillance in both inpatient and outpatient settings, detecting and analyzing the distribution of infectious diseases. Collaborating with healthcare team members, you'll develop and implement control measures recommended by regulatory bodies to prevent the transmission of infections.

 

Your role will involve educating caregivers about infection prevention and developing policies and procedures to maintain rigorous standards. You'll also ensure compliance with guidelines from regulatory agencies such as CMS, OSHA, State Epidemiology and Public Health Departments, and the CDC.

Responsibilities

  • Prevent, identify, and control infections and communicable diseases.
  • Develop and maintain infection control policies and procedures.
  • Implement strategies to prevent infections and spread of illness.
  • Provide infection prevention education for staff.
  • Support the Infection Control Committee.
  • Participate in action plans to reduce hospital-acquired infections.
  • Conduct surveillance for healthcare-acquired infections.
  • Offer expert resources on infection prevention topics.
  • Assess staff infection prevention practices and provide feedback.
  • Assist with updating and implementing infection prevention policies.
  • Ensure compliance with regulations and accreditation standards.
  • Collect, analyze, and report infection data.
  • Implement infection prevention strategies for various scenarios.
  • Collaborate with architects for infection prevention in new construction.
  • Assess the environment of care through routine rounds.
  • Take action in emergent situations to control outbreaks.
  • Partner with leadership and medical director on infection prevention goals.
  • Collaborate with local, state, and national agencies on infection prevention.
  • Conduct outbreak investigations.
  • Report communicable diseases to appropriate agencies.
  • Stay updated on regulations and ensure compliance.
  • Provide infection prevention education for departments and new hires.

Qualifications

Required:

 

• Bachelors degree in Nursing or in process

• Three years of related health care experience.

• Current VT RN licensure in good standing with no restrictions or stipulations

 

Desired:

 

• One to three years of related health care experience in infection prevention

• Certified in Infection Control (CIC) desired.
